We are committed to supporting your success in both your professional and personal lives. Position Overview QInetiQ is looking for a Business Operations Analyst to join our Team! The Business Operations Analyst will support the Transformation Office in executing enterprise-wide strategic initiatives, with a strong focus on project coordination, governance, and delivery execution. This role ensures that transformation efforts are well-structured, effectively managed, and aligned to business priorities. The ideal candidate is highly organized, execution-focused, and comfortable managing multiple initiatives in a fast-paced defense contracting environment with evolving priorities, compliance requirements, and cross-functional dependencies. Responsibilities Project & Transformation Execution Support planning, coordination, and execution of enterprise transformation initiatives aligned to strategic priorities Develop and maintain project plans, timelines, milestones, and deliverables across multiple workstreams Track and manage risks, issues, dependencies, and action items to ensure on-time delivery Coordinate cross-functional teams (Finance, Contracts, Program Management, HR, IT) to drive execution and accountability Support prioritization and sequencing of initiatives based on business impact and resource availability Program Governance & Operating Rhythm Support and help manage governance structures (weekly status meetings, monthly operating reviews, steering committees) Prepare executive-level updates, including status reporting, risks, and key decisions needed Maintain clear documentation of project status, decisions, and follow-ups to ensure accountability Ensure alignment with compliance requirements (e.g., FAR, DFARS, audit readiness) within project execution Reinforce consistent project management standards, templates, and tools Business Operations & Process Implementation Support implementation of process improvements tied to transformation initiatives (e.g., proposal operations, program startup, resource planning) Coordinate rollout of standardized processes, tools, and workflows across the organization Partner with stakeholders to ensure processes are clearly defined, documented, and adopted Monitor implementation progress and escalate barriers to execution Change Management & Stakeholder Coordination Support stakeholder engagement efforts to ensure alignment and buy-in across impacted teams Assist in development of communication plans, training materials, and rollout strategies Drive adoption of new processes and tools through structured follow-up and engagement Act as a liaison between leadership and execution teams to ensure clarity of priorities and expectations Required Qualifications Bachelor's degree in Business, Finance, Engineering, or related field 3-7 years of experience in project management, business operations, consulting, or transformation support roles Experience in a government contracting or defense industry environment Strong project management and organizational skills, with ability to manage multiple initiatives simultaneously Experience with project management tools (e.g., Smartsheet, MS Project, Jira, or similar) Strong communication skills, including experience preparing materials for senior leadership Proficiency in Excel and basic reporting/dashboard tools Preferred Qualifications Experience supporting PMO, Transformation Office, or enterprise program environments Familiarity with government contracting regulations (FAR/DFARS) and program lifecycle management Experience with ERP systems (e.g., Deltek Costpoint, Unanet) Project Management certification (e.g., PMP, CAPM) or equivalent experience Lean, Six Sigma, or process improvement experience MBA or advanced degree
